Subject: Survey kit crate going out

Hi dispatch,

The crate with the Ridgemoor survey instruments is packed and sitting by bay two — levels, tripods, the lot. It needs to reach the Calder Flats site office before noon tomorrow, and the gear is fragile, so flag it for careful loading. Here's the hand-over instruction for the courier:

drop instructions, yagug-badug: the jorix casok courier leaves the eliath ledger at gate 3779 under passcode 753269

Night-shift staff: Floor 4 of the Tellhaven Building opens this week. After 21:00, access is via the rear stairwell only; the lifts are locked out overnight during the settling period. Complete a walk-through of the new floor once per shift and log it. The stairwell keypad accepts the code below.

badge for yahop-fawep: bdg-XBKXI-68071

Subject: DR drill — resizr CLI pipeline

Hi! Quick note before the drill: we'll simulate losing the build box that runs Pixelforge's batch image-resizing CLI. Restore steps are in the runbook; just rebuild from the mirrored repo and re-import the signing vault. To unseal that vault during the drill, use the recovery passphrase below.

vault phrase of hahof-fahif = pelix-jorius-sorael-holvan-aldmir-rusath-novys-oliix-belath-aldath

# Break-Glass Access — InvoForge Renderer

Plugin authors normally interact with the InvoForge PDF renderer through the sandboxed plugin API only. Break-glass access exists solely for incidents where a malformed plugin corrupts the render queue and the sandbox cannot be reached. Request approval from the on-call steward first; all break-glass sessions are logged and reviewed within 24 hours. Once approval is granted, unlock the emergency console using the recovery passphrase that appears immediately below.

recovery phrase for yawif-hahif: druys-kelius-ralax-raliel